In a police encounter in Bijapur district, located along the Malkangiri border of Chhattisgarh, security forces killed two Naxals. The forces also seized a significant amount of Naxal-related material from the scene.
Following intelligence reports, the police learned that Naxals were camping in the Ussur-Basaguda-Pamed area of Bijapur district. A joint operation was launched by the DRG, STF, COBRA, and CRPF battalions. Upon encountering the Naxals, the insurgents fired at the security forces, who responded with retaliatory fire.
In the exchange, two Naxals were killed, while others managed to flee the scene. The police confirmed that the identities of the deceased Naxals have not yet been determined.
